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Choosing A Natural Cat Flea Collar

When selecting a natural flea collar, consider the following factors to ensure you pick a product that best fits your cat and your household needs.

  • Active ingredients: Natural formulas typically rely on essential oils such as citronella, lemongrass, cedarwood, rosemary, and clove. Check for essential oil concentrations and allergies. Some cats may have sensitive skin reacting to certain oils.
  • Protection duration: Collars vary from roughly 4 to 12 months of protection per collar. If you have multiple cats or a large home, a multi-pack option may reduce reordering frequency.
  • Fit and comfort: Adjustable collars should accommodate different neck sizes and offer a breakaway mechanism for safety. Soft materials and rounded edges improve wearability, especially for kittens.
  • Water resistance: A waterproof or water-resistant design helps maintain effectiveness after baths, rain, or play near water.
  • Safety claims: Some collars are marketed as 100% natural with zero allergens, while others use a broader spectrum of plant-based ingredients. Look for veterinary guidance where applicable and consider mixed-use environments (indoors vs. outdoors).
  • Additional tools: Some products include extras such as a comb or tweezers for monitoring pests, which can be helpful for ongoing prevention.
  • Allergies and sensitivities: If your cat has known allergies or skin sensitivities, precisely review ingredient lists and consider performing a patch test or consulting a veterinarian before full use.
  • Environment and pets: If there are other pets or small children in the home, ensure the collar’s scent and material won’t cause irritation or conflicts with accessories and toys.

In choosing a natural flea collar, balance efficacy with safety and comfort. For kittens or sensitive cats, prioritize collars with milder formulations and adjustable fits. For multi-pet households, selecting a value-packed option with longer coverage can help simplify ongoing parasite management. Always monitor your cat after initial use for any signs of irritation, and consult a veterinarian for persistent concerns or if you notice adverse reactions.
